What Did Parkinson Actually Observe in 1955?#

Parkinson’s original essay, published on November 19, 1955, was not a research paper. It was a devastatingly precise satire of organizational bloat. His central example: the British Admiralty. Between 1914 and 1928, the Royal Navy shrank from 62 capital ships to 20, and its active personnel dropped from 146,000 to 100,000. The number of Admiralty officials, however, grew from 2,000 to 3,569, an increase of 78%. Fewer ships, fewer sailors, more paperwork.

Parkinson attributed this to two forces. First, officials want to multiply subordinates, not rivals. Second, officials make work for each other. The combination produces an administrative growth rate of roughly 5.6% per year, independent of actual workload. He later expanded the essay into a 1958 book, Parkinson’s Law: The Pursuit of Progress, which became an unexpected bestseller.

The satirical tone obscured a genuine insight that email time management psychology would later rediscover: when there is no external constraint on how long a task should take, the task expands to absorb all available time. Not because the work demands it, but because humans are remarkably good at filling empty time with activity that feels productive.

This principle has since been tested in controlled experiments. In a series of studies published in Psychonomic Bulletin & Review, researchers Brannon, Hershberger, and Brock (1999) asked participants to judge four sets of photographs. When told the fourth set was canceled, subjects spent significantly longer on the third set than controls did. They “dallied.” The effect replicated across four experiments, the degree of dalliance was proportional to the spare time created, and it produced no improvement in performance.

Spending more time did not mean doing better work. It just meant spending more time. This is the core lesson of email time management psychology: additional time investment does not produce proportional returns.

Does Imposing Time Constraints Actually Improve Performance?#

Yes, and the evidence is stronger than most people realize. Email time management psychology research has repeatedly shown that artificial deadlines compress work without sacrificing quality.

Dan Ariely and Klaus Wertenbroch’s 2002 paper Procrastination, Deadlines, and Performance: Self-Control by Precommitment, published in Psychological Science, tested this directly. Across multiple experiments with MIT students, participants who set their own deadlines performed significantly better than those given no deadlines. But externally imposed deadlines (evenly distributed across a semester) produced the best performance. The lesson: constraints work, and externally enforced constraints work best.

Connie Gersick’s 1988 study Time and Transition in Work Teams, published in the Academy of Management Journal, extended this finding. Gersick observed eight project teams with deadlines ranging from one week to six months. Every team underwent a major behavioral transition at precisely the midpoint between its first meeting and its deadline. Groups did not progress steadily. They drifted, then snapped to attention when time became finite.

Gersick’s conclusion: “A group’s progress is triggered more by members’ awareness of time and deadlines than by completion of an absolute amount of work.” When people become aware that time is scarce, they stop expanding work and start compressing it.

What Does the Time-Boxing Research Actually Show?#

Time-boxing is the practice of allocating a fixed period to a task before beginning, then stopping when the period ends regardless of completion. It is, in effect, Parkinson’s Law weaponized in your favor. And within email time management psychology, time-boxing is the most-studied intervention.

A 2018 analysis covered by Harvard Business Review evaluated 100 productivity methods and identified timeboxing as the single most effective approach, outperforming to-do lists, prioritization frameworks, and calendar blocking.

The Pomodoro Technique, which uses 25-minute work intervals, has been studied more formally. A 2025 scoping review published in BMC Medical Education found “positive associations between the Pomodoro Technique and improved cognitive outcomes, such as enhanced task focus and time management and reduced cognitive fatigue.”

But a nuanced 2025 study in Behavioral Sciences comparing Pomodoro, Flowtime, and self-regulated break strategies found that Pomodoro breaks led to faster fatigue increases, though overall productivity did not differ between conditions. The time-box creates urgency, which boosts output in the short term, but the enforced stopping can feel arbitrary.

What Does Email Time Management Psychology Tell Us About Open-Ended Inbox Sessions?#

Email time management psychology identifies two psychological forces that conspire to extend every inbox session: attention residue and the Zeigarnik effect.

Sophie Leroy, at the University of Washington’s Foster School of Business, coined “attention residue” in her 2009 paper in Organizational Behavior and Human Decision Processes. When people switch from Task A to Task B before finishing Task A, their performance on Task B suffers because part of their attention remains stuck on the unfinished work. Email, which is by definition never finished, generates continuous attention residue.

The Zeigarnik effect, from psychologist Bluma Zeigarnik’s 1927 experiments, describes the tendency for uncompleted tasks to occupy mental bandwidth disproportionately. Zeigarnik found that participants recalled interrupted tasks approximately 90% more accurately than completed ones. Unfinished work is stickier than finished work.

Together, these create a compounding loop that email time management psychology researchers call the “re-entry cycle.” You process some messages, leave with others unfinished, carry the residue into your next task, feel the nag of the Zeigarnik effect, and return to your inbox earlier than planned. A 2023 study in Frontiers in Psychology found that proximity to deadlines increases effort but simultaneously degrades motivation quality. For email, this means late-afternoon inbox sessions become increasingly reactive and lower quality.

One caveat: Leroy’s research was conducted with task-switching between discrete projects, not specifically email. But given that email decision fatigue is a documented phenomenon and Microsoft’s data shows 275 daily interruptions, the extrapolation to email time management psychology is reasonable.

Does Parkinson’s Law apply to all types of work, or just email?#

Parkinson’s Law applies broadly to any task without a firm deadline or completion boundary, which is why email time management psychology treats it as a foundational principle. The original 1955 observation concerned bureaucratic administration, and Brannon, Hershberger, and Brock’s 1999 experiments confirmed the effect across photo-judging and phrase-processing tasks. Email is particularly susceptible because it lacks a natural completion state, but the principle holds for meetings, report writing, and any open-ended knowledge work.

Can you beat Parkinson’s Law with willpower alone?#

Research from Ariely and Wertenbroch’s 2002 study in Psychological Science suggests willpower helps but is not optimal. Self-imposed deadlines improved performance compared to no deadlines, but externally imposed deadlines produced the best results. The gap between self-imposed and external constraints suggests that willpower is a weaker form of the same mechanism, and structural constraints outperform it consistently.

How much time do knowledge workers actually spend on email each day?#

McKinsey Global Institute’s research puts the figure at 28% of the workweek, roughly 2.6 hours per day. Microsoft’s 2025 Work Trend Index found that the heaviest email users (top 25%) spend 8.8 hours per week on email alone. The exact number varies by role and industry, but the consistent finding is that email consumes a quarter to a third of most knowledge workers’ productive time.

Is inbox zero a form of Parkinson’s Law constraint?#

Inbox zero, as originally described by Merlin Mann in 2007, was meant to be a constraint: process each message to zero cognitive weight by deciding on it once. In practice, however, most people interpret inbox zero as “get to zero unread messages,” which creates an open-ended goal that actually enables Parkinson’s Law rather than constraining it. A volume limit, where you process a fixed number of messages and stop, is a more effective structural constraint.
